In the Persian world, the cupbearers and governors do for the kings was that the cupbearer duty was to make sure the king's food and drink were secure.

The cupbearer maintained a position of great trust in the court because the poison was frequently used to assassinate kings in times past. Nehemiah's vigor, prowess, selfless patriotism, and moral rectitude brought back a fresh, jubilant Judah. Jerusalem's renovation, which had been in ruins for 15 years, got underway. A good and devoted priest named Ezra joined Nehemiah in the task, and the two of them were successful in reestablishing a Jewish community in Jerusalem.
